Fox's MasterChef will feature three Louisiana cooks going up against 37 other contestants in the new season beginning May 20th.

Gordon Ramsey, Graham Elliot, and Christina Tosi will be the judges of the show. During the season, the contestants will have to make amusement park themed dishes, cook for Las Vegas entertainers, real life cowboys, and of course face the famous restaurant take-over.

Here's a little about the three Louisiana cooks:

Jesse Romero is a petroleum landman from Baton Rouge. Natasha Clement is a bartender from LaPlace. And Charlie Chapman is an HVAC technician from New Orleans.

The winner of the competition will get a cook-book deal, and $250,000!
